我有一个 SSH 密钥保存在D:/keys folder. 我想将它添加到我的 git bash 中。我找到的所有教程都是如何使用 gitbash 生成 SSH 密钥并将其加载到 github/gitlab。我使用 puttygen 生成了我的 SSH 密钥。现在我想将它添加到我的 git bash 中,以便我可以从远程克隆一个存储库。我怎样才能做到这一点?
我知道 mat-expansion-panel-headers 是一个按钮。单击该按钮上的任意位置可切换扩展打开/关闭。但我不想让用户点击标题上的任何地方并打开它。应该有一个小按钮。单击该按钮将打开/关闭扩展面板。我怎样才能做到这一点?
我试过这个,但没有用。
<mat-expansion-panel>
<mat-expansion-panel-header (click)="$event.preventDefault()">
<mat-panel-title>
MENU
</mat-panel-title>
</mat-expansion-panel-header>
Run Code Online (Sandbox Code Playgroud)
切换 a 的默认图标mat-expansion-panel是>。设置hideToggletrue 只是隐藏切换图标。有什么办法可以改变它吗?我在官方文档中什么也没找到。如果状态分别是关闭或打开,我想使用+或-图标。
javascript typescript angular-material angular angular-material-7
我有两个组成部分。1.应用程序组件,2.子组件。
为了更好地理解,代码和输出位于stackblitz中:https ://stackblitz.com/edit/angular-j9cwzl
app.component.ts:
import { Component } from '@angular/core';
@Component({
selector: 'my-app',
template: `
<div id="child"></div>
<div id="{{childComponent}}"></div>
`
})
export class AppComponent {
childComponent='child';
}
Run Code Online (Sandbox Code Playgroud)
child.component.ts
import { Component } from '@angular/core';
@Component({
selector: '[id=child]',
template: '<div>I am child</div>'
})
export class ChildComponent { }
Run Code Online (Sandbox Code Playgroud)
当我直接在App组件的模板中写入子组件的ID时,它的呈现效果很好。但是,当我通过变量编写子组件的ID时,它只会创建一个id为“ child”的div元素。
我的问题是为什么会这样?如何通过脚本文件中的变量动态渲染具有ID的孩子?
我有一个表,其中有两列:license & activate。
我正在存储许可证代码,不是纯文本,而是散列。我正在使用 bcrypt 模块生成第 10 轮 salt 的哈希。当我在数据库中搜索许可证时会出现问题。要搜索许可证,我首先生成许可证的哈希值,然后在数据库中搜索。它工作正常,直到服务器重新启动。
当服务器重新启动时,它会为相同的许可证代码生成不同的哈希字符串。有没有什么办法解决这一问题?每次服务器重新启动时,如何停止更改相同许可证代码的散列模式?